Nelson-Walker, Roberta was born on September 1, 1936 in New York City. Daughter of Richard E. and Esther (McBride) Martin.
Bachelor, DePaul University, 1976; Master of Science in Management with distinction, DePaul University, 1977.
Director development, Ray Graham Associations, Elmhurst, Illinois, 1970-1976; director human resources, National Easter Seal Society, Chicago, 1979-1981; vice president, Butler Walker Inc., Oak Brook, Illinois, 1981-1985; president, National Research Council, Inc., Oak Brook, Illinois, 1985-1991; special agent, Prudential Insurance, Oak Brook, Illinois, 1991-1995; managing director, Visimark Limited liability company, Oak Brook, Illinois, since 1995.
Founder, organizer Foundation for Handicapped, 1970-1976. President DuPage County Public Health Council, 1974. Board directors DuPage County Mental Health Associations, 1970, Forest Foundation DuPage County, 1976-1986, Shakespeare Globe, London and Chicago, since 1982.
Member DuPage County Board Health, 1975, Illinois Governor's Committee for Handicapped, 1976, women's county Chicago Heart Association, since 1979.
Married Robert L. Nelson, July 20, 1957 (divorced). Children: Carol, Craig, Robert H. Married Dan Walker, November 1978 (divorced).
